Output d10d8116dc0aa273288b193f94069771dc388ea368bfacc73aea1df0430f5540:1

value
2409131
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ebf49af32c37ee11ec45ae735477b4ce76059f OP_EQUAL
address
384jDFjdHZRxhAPWrriQkLvnmPqaU7RhC3
transaction
d10d8116dc0aa273288b193f94069771dc388ea368bfacc73aea1df0430f5540
spent
true